Outfielder Jordan Luplow has joined the High Point Rockers in the Atlantic League after his first season not playing in the MLB since 2016 due to a significant knee injury. The 31-year-old has been recognized for his power against left-handed pitching, holding impressive stats such as a .268 ISO and a 14% walk rate, which make him an appealing player to MLB scouts. His rehabilitation efforts aim to prepare him for possibly returning to major league play, especially for teams needing lefty-bat support.
